Germany's thoracic surgeons meet in Magdeburg
The 33rd Annual Meeting of the German Society for Thoracic Surgery (DGT) will take place in Magdeburg from 18 to 20 September 2024. Under the motto ‘Experience. Transformation. Progress.’, more than 700 experts from all over Germany are expected to attend.

Better recovery after stroke: early combination therapy makes the difference
A new study by the University Medical Centre Magdeburg shows that early brain activity-controlled therapy can significantly improve the mobility of the arm after a stroke.

25,000 heart operations since the establishment of cardiac and thoracic surgery at Magdeburg University Hospital
With more than 25,000 heart-lung machine interventions performed, the University Clinic for Cardiac and Thoracic Surgery Magdeburg can look back on a remarkable history of medical care and innovation.
